HSBC Holdings plc offers banking and financial products and services globally. The company is headquartered in London, the United Kingdom.

Western Digital Corporation (WDC, commonly known as Western Digital or WD) is an American computer hard disk drive manufacturer and data storage company, headquartered in San Jose, California. It designs, manufactures and sells data technology products, including storage devices, data center systems and cloud storage services.
